Cómo poner página web en construcción WordPress sin plugin
¿Quieres poner WordPress en mantenimiento pero sin instalar extensiones?
¿Te gustaría poner tu WordPress en modo mantenimiento sin necesidad de instalar ningún plugin? A continuación, te muestro dos métodos sencillos para hacerlo sin recurrir a extensiones, utilizando código que resulta fácil de entender.
Antes de empezar a modificar código, es importante entender el motivo de esta acción. Poner WordPress en modo mantenimiento es una práctica común durante actualizaciones o rediseños, ya que ayuda a evitar que los visitantes se encuentren con errores o contenido incompleto.
Te invito a revisar mi reseña de SE Ranking, donde además te ofrezco un cupón para que puedas probarlo sin costo alguno.
Por ejemplo, piensa en una tienda en línea que está implementando un nuevo sistema de pago. Sin el modo mantenimiento, los usuarios podrían enfrentarse a problemas al intentar realizar compras durante la integración, lo que podría resultar en una experiencia de usuario deficiente y dañar la confianza en la marca.
Únete a mi comunidad en Telegram y aprende algo nuevo cada semana.
Opciones para poner una web en construcción
Existen diversas maneras de poner una web en construcción, desde el uso de plugins hasta soluciones simples mediante código. Si prefieres no modificar los archivos de WordPress o no quieres complicarte, te aconsejo que utilices un plugin de mantenimiento para WordPress.
No obstante, si estás dispuesto a trabajar con tu WordPress, aquí te comparto dos alternativas:
Implementación de código en functions.php
Para establecer una web en construcción a través del archivo functions.php, solo necesitas incluir el siguiente código:
Para añadir este código, dirígete a tu panel de WordPress > Apariencia > Editor de temas > Functions.php. Una vez allí, simplemente copia y pega el código al final del archivo.
El resultado que obtendrás será similar a la imagen que se muestra a continuación:
Como puedes ver, esta solución es bastante rápida, aunque tal vez quieras algo más profesional. Una alternativa para activar el modo mantenimiento en WordPress es crear una página de tipo landing y establecer una redirección hacia esa página.
Te muestro cómo auditar tu web con Screaming Frog, para que identifiques y resuelvas los problemas que afectan tu SEO.
¡Comienza hoy mismo mi curso gratuito de Screaming Frog!
Creación de una página de mantenimiento
Si la solución que te he proporcionado no es suficiente, vamos a crear una página específica para el mantenimiento y, posteriormente, redireccionaremos todas las URLs de nuestra web hacia ella.
Para ello, debes crear tu página de mantenimiento, donde puedes incluir una cuenta atrás y un formulario de contacto para que los usuarios puedan inscribirse.
Después, debes implementar el siguiente código para generar la redirección:
Analicemos este código para entenderlo mejor:
Para implementarlo, puedes utilizar tu plugin de Yoast o RankMath para editar el archivo .htaccess:
En mi caso, utilizando Yoast, el resultado sería el siguiente:
Asimismo, si no dispones de ninguno de estos plugins de WordPress, puedes acceder al administrador de archivos de tu servidor y copiar el código directamente en el archivo .htaccess.
Cualquiera que sea el método que elijas para la implementación, el resultado será el siguiente:
Si después de revisar los códigos para poner WP en construcción sientes que no te sientes seguro, te sugiero que consideres algún plugin para construcción en WordPress. De entre los disponibles, te recomiendo LightStart (Maintenance Mode) porque es gratuito y permite crear fácilmente una página de “próximamente”, ya sea para un sitio nuevo o una página de aterrizaje para uno ya existente.
Este plugin es exclusivamente accesible para usuarios con permisos de administrador, quienes pueden visualizar y gestionar el frontend del sitio incluso cuando el plugin está activado. Además, ofrece la opción de establecer una fecha con un temporizador de cuenta regresiva para informar a los visitantes.
Si deseas más información, aquí te dejo más detalles.
Cómo quitar el modo mantenimiento en WordPress
Para desactivar el modo mantenimiento en WordPress, simplemente elimina el código que hayas añadido, ya sea en el archivo .htaccess o en el functions.php. No necesitas hacer nada más; en el momento en que lo elimines y borres la caché, el sitio volverá a estar operativo y visible para todos los visitantes.
Si has llegado hasta aquí, ¡inscríbete en mi Newsletter y sigue aprendiendo sobre SEO cada semana!
Soy ingeniero industrial y apasionado del SEO para nichos. Me encanta crear proyectos, posicionarlos y monetizarlos. Si deseas saber más, aquí tienes más información sobre mí.
